Indoco Remedies gets USFDA EIR for Patalganga facility

Mumbai: Indoco Remedies Limited has announced that it has received the Establishment Inspection Report (EIR) from the United States Food and Drug Administration (USFDA) for its Active Pharmaceutical Ingredients (API) manufacturing facility located at Patalganga.

This follows a successful Inspection of the said facility from 15th September, 2025 to 19th September, 2025.

Aditi Panandikar, Managing Director, Indoco said, “We are pleased to have received the EIR from the USFDA for our API manufacturing facility located at Patalganga. This further reinforces our commitment to upholding the highest standards of quality and compliance, delivering trusted healthcare solutions to patients worldwide.”
Indoco is a fully integrated, research-oriented pharmaceutical company with a strong global presence. The Company’s turnover is US$ 180 million with a human capital of over 6000 employees
The Company has 11 manufacturing facilities, 7 for FDFs and 4 for APIs, supported by a state-of-the-art R&D Centre and a CRO facility. The facilities have been approved by most of the Regulatory Authorities including USFDA and UK-MHRA. Indoco develops and manufactures a wide range of pharmaceutical products for the Indian and international markets. It generates more than 106 million prescriptions annually from over 2,40,000 doctors belonging to various specialties. Indoco has 10 domestic marketing divisions, a strong brand portfolio in various therapeutic segments including Gastro-intestinal, Respiratory, Anti-Infectives, Stomatologicals, Ophthalmic, Nutritionals, Cardiovascular, Anti-Diabetics, Pain Management, Gynaecology, etc. Top Indoco brands include Cyclopam, Febrex Plus, Sensodent-K, Karvol Plus, ATM, Oxipod, Cital, Sensoform, Sensodent-KF, Aloja, Glychek, Kidodent, Subitral, Rexidin, MCBM 69, Methycal, Dropizin, Noxa, Homide, Cal-Aid, Ninaf, Cital- Uti, Otorex, etc. On the international front, Indoco has tie-ups with large generic companies across the globe.
